The Southwest Wisconsin Workforce Development Board (SWWDB) is issuing this Request for Proposal (RFP) to solicit qualified organizations with the expertise and capacity to coordinate the delivery of workforce services and deliver Title 1 workforce development services, as defined and authorized under the Workforce Innovation and Opportunity Act (WIOA), including relative National Dislocated Worker Grants, to adult and youth customers located in Grant, Green, Iowa, Lafayette, Richland and Rock counties.
It is the Respondent’s responsibility to be familiar with all laws, statutes, rules, regulations, state and local plans, policies and procedures that are applicable to the aforementioned services. Furthermore, proposals shall sufficiently articulate the Respondent’s plan of action to deliver the solicited services and demonstrate a successful performance record of delivering the indicated services.

A letter of intent is required and will ensure interested parties receive notices of RFP updates and events. Letters of Intent must include Respondent contact information (name, title, telephone number and email address) and be sent to RFP@swwdb.org by 12:00 p.m. on February 23, 2021. Letters of intent will ensure an invite to the Proposer’s Conference.
All questions/requests for clarification are to be submitted via email to RFP@swwdb.org by 4:00 p.m. on February 24, 2021. SWWDB will answer questions posed after this date, but encourages Respondents to submit as soon as possible.
SWWDB reserves the right to reject any or all questions or requests for clarification, in whole or in part.
All responses to written questions/requests for clarification that are accepted by SWWDB will be posted to the SWWDB website (www.swwdb.org) no later than 4:00 p.m. on March 3, 2021.
SWWDB Communication and Blackout Period
To avoid actual or perceived conflict, or undue influence over the process, all Respondents (including current Operators/Service Providers) are prohibited from contacting any SWWDB board member, committee member or staff (other than the contact listed above) regarding this RFP. Contact with anyone for purposes of influencing the outcome of the procurement will result in disqualification of the prospective Respondent from this competitive procurement process.

Question: Because the proposal will be submitted virtually, can the signature be electronic?
Answer: Electronic Signatures are allowed.
Question: Page 31 – D. Section regarding Pre-employment and subsequent screenings. If the incumbent retains the contract, will all current employees need to get a Level 1 background check, credit check and drug screening?
Answer: No. However, if a current employment has not received the Level 1 screening, this will need to be conducted. Pre-employment screenings are required prior to employment and as indicated in the Respondent’s own policy. New contractor staff will be required complete Level 1 screening as indicated in the RFP document.
Question: Page 31 – D. Section regarding Pre-employment and subsequent screenings. How often will this be required? Will this cost be allowable to bill back to the grant?
Answer:The requirement is that the eventual contractor/subrecipient has a policy relating background screenings and are to follow that policy as it relates to frequency. Screenings conducted prior to the contract begin date are not reimbursable. Screenings conducted after the contract begins would be an allowable expense.
